
ANOTHER TRAGEDY: STAGE COLLAPSES AS ODUMODUBLVCK PERFORMS LIVE IN LAGOS (VIDEO)
The Nativeland Festival held in Lagos took a sad turn when the stage collapsed during a performance by popular Nigerian rapper Odumodublvck, leaving the audience in shock.
The incident occurred in the early hours of Sunday when the artiste, along with his team, was delivering an electrifying performance to a packed crowd.
Eyewitnesses reported a sudden structural failure, causing parts of the stage to cave in.
Videos of the incident shows the chaotic moment as fans and crew members scrambled for safety.
Although the extent of injuries, if any, remains unclear, attendees have taken to social platforms to express their prayers and hopes for the safety of Odumodublvck and everyone involved.
The festival organizers are yet to release an official statement addressing the mishap, but the incident has raised questions about the structural integrity of event setups and the need for stringent safety measures at large-scale gatherings.
Fans of Odumodublvck and other artists performing at the festival continue to express their concern while applauding the rapper’s resilience in the face of such a terrifying ordeal.
